What are Cargo Storage Containers?
Cargo storage containers, typically described as shipping containers, are robust metal boxes designed to transport and keep products. Usually made from corten steel, these Freight Containers are constructed to hold up against harsh climate condition, withstand rust, and provide a safe environment for a range of materials. They are available in a number of sizes, with the most common being 20-foot and 40-foot containers, though other dimensions are readily available.

While cargo storage containers offer numerous advantages, there are a number of aspects to think about when using them:

Zoning Laws and Local Regulations:
Check local laws concerning the positioning and use of storage containers, as policies may differ extensively.
Upkeep Requirements:
Regular inspections for rust, wear, and tear can lengthen the container's life, ensuring its effectiveness over time.
Size and Accessibility:
Assess the area where the container will be placed to ensure it fits and that gain access to for delivery is not obstructed.
Insulation:
For specific usages, particularly as living spaces, insulation might be needed to control temperature level and enhance comfort.
Personalization Needs:

The cost of a cargo storage container can vary widely based upon size, condition, and place, generally varying from ₤ 1,500 to ₤ 5,000 for used containers. New containers can cost upwards of ₤ 3,000 to ₤ 7,000.
2. Can cargo storage containers be modified?
Yes, cargo containers can be easily modified. Popular modifications consist of adding windows, doors, ventilation systems, and insulation to accommodate different uses.
3. How do I ensure my cargo container is protected?
To ensure security, use durable locks, consider setting up alarm systems, and select an area that is well-lit and monitored.
4. Are cargo storage containers weatherproof?
Yes, cargo containers are created to be weather-resistant. However, routine maintenance is important to keep them in great condition.
5. Can cargo storage containers be transferred?
Definitely! Cargo containers can be moved by means of trucks, ships, or cranes, making them flexible for various logistical needs.
